Finally have had a chance to use the windscreen wipers.:):):)
New issue arises:mad:. I have rain sensing wipers but on the intermittent setting on the least sensitive setting they are still far too sensitive. Any ideas on recalibrating the sensitivity or even the ability to change them back to normal variable intermittent?

On the D4 fuse 31 in the passenger compartment fuse box is for the rain sensor (& reversing camera). If the D3 is the same then removing the fuse would probably stop the rain sensor but may not cause it to revert to normal intermittent operation. Maybe I'll need to try that before long too.

Edit: MY08 wiring diagram shows fuse 18.

If you don't want the sensor to operate, why don't you just flick the stalk down to the off position? rather than removing the fuse?

Sensitivity can be crudely controlled by turning the bezel on the stalk ( and turning it up once will cause the wipers to activate in one sweep)

Mine were over sensitive once and I cleaned the windscreen thorougly over the sensor and that fixed it
